WRITTEN A BOOK, BUT IS IT MARKET-READY?

Writing a book is a huge achievement, but making sure your book is market-ready is the next important step. Here are a few ways to tell if your book is ready to be published.

Pitch Your Book To a Stranger
If you can confidently pitch your book to a stranger and pique their interest, your book may be market-ready. Make note of any questions the stranger asks so you can perfect your elevator pitch.
Analyze Your Cover Design
For some authors, choosing a cover design is harder than writing the content of the book. However, this step is extremely important. The more appealing your cover design is, the more likely your book will sell.
Hire an Editor
No one will take your book seriously if it’s full of grammatical errors and plot holes. Hiring an editor is an essential part of polishing your book and improving as a writer. If you aren’t ready to invest in a professional who can point out weaknesses and strengths in your content, you probably aren’t ready to take your book to market.
Get Ready To Work Hard
Writing a book is emotionally rewarding, but your efforts don’t end there. If you’re ready to work hard and put some sweat into your marketing efforts, you’re probably ready to publish.
